Attending and completing a residential long-term treatment (more than 30 days) program in Gray Hawk is often the cornerstone in an addict's successful recovery from their personal struggles with drug and alcohol addiction. This kind of drug rehab is more intensive than others since the client lives at the facility full-time throughout the treatment process. While many addicts are at first hesitant about attending a long-term program lasting longer than 30 days they soon notice the fantastic benefit. A residential long-term treatment (more than 30 days) program offers the recovering individual the time to completely withdrawal from drugs and focus on themselves. Shorter programs are not capable of this due to their short duration.
